Lower Guinea
A historical term for a coastal area in West Africa, approximately in the region of the modern countries of Ghana, Togo, Benin, and Nigeria.
Islamic Religion
A monotheistic Abrahamic religion founded in the 7th century based on the Quran and the teachings of Prophet Muhammad as the last prophet of God.
Agricultural Techniques
Methods and practices used in farming and cultivation to improve crop yield, efficiency, and sustainability.
